Short review = If you like good flavorful food, fair prices. good portion sizes and friendly service, give Luck Gai a try. Ambiance: It is a smaller place w. about equal indoor and outdoor seating. I estimate maybe 40-50 patrons total. All open spaces (no dividers btwn. tables) and it feels very casual, would be kid friendly. Service: I have so many compliments, but ill try to keep this short. Went for lunch with a few co-workers / friends of mine @ about 1:15 pm on a Wednesday. We were very quickly greeted and told to grab a seat wherever we would like, which I personally liked. I would say between outside and inside patrons they were @ about 50% capacity. We only have a 1 hr. lunch and she (owner / server) was able to take our orders, feed us and she even was willing to separate our checks for us and got us back to work on-time. And she did so happily, made me feel comfortable as though I was a regular even though this was my first and their second visits there. Food: They all got some form of the Pad Thai and I got the Chicken "Foxy Kiss". They seemed to like their food as they all ate it all despite the large amount of food for a lunch serving. My meal was better than I expected. Ordered "mild" and it was perfect for me, just a touch of heat and moderate garlic flavor. It reminded me of a dish I used to get at another Thai place called "spicy garlic chicken" which is exactly what this tasted like, but this was more savory and I the way the chicken was finely chopped allowing the flavors to really pop. The food looks exactly as pictured in the menu and online. They provide an iced water carafe @ the table and some cool little metal insulated metal tumblers which I thought was nice. I look forward to trying other menu items in the future.

No need to roll the dice if you dine at Luck Gai Cafe! Setting: Cute fox-themed decorations with cool wood furniture. Though the inside is not huge (maybe 8 to 10 small tables), there is additional outdoor seating. Note: The restaurant is not visible from the street. It's tucked away at the end of a weird-shaped strip mall beside some train tracks. GPS will be your friend. Food: We ordered the Hainan chicken combo and the khao soi. My wife got the latter dish, a yellow curry coconut noodle soup. It's not too common in most Thai restaurants in the USA, so we haven't had it a ton. But the Luck Gai Cafe version was fantastic. It was not quite a soup but not really a dry noodle -- a sort of wet, creamy in-between -- and totally worth it. I was hesitant to get the Hainan chicken because my grandfather was from Hainan and I grew up eating his amazing Hainanese chicken and rice dish (hard to beat homemade!). But since this was a signature dish, I had to try it to compare. So glad I did! Obviously this is the Thai interpretation, so it didn't quite taste the same, but it was still yummy in its own right. I got the combo, which has both the fried chicken (nice crispy Asian batter) and the poached chicken (tender and juicy). The only knock against it was that the rice was a little bland -- authentic Hainanese rice packs a punch of garlic, ginger, and chicken broth. Still, I enjoyed the whole combo. Service: This is probably the best part of Luck Gai Cafe. The staff here is so attentive and efficient. Plus they're so kind and friendly -- as an Asian growing up eating at Asian restaurants, I know that's a rarity. Overall: Aside from some minor quibbles, I thoroughly enjoyed my time and food at Luck Gai Cafe. While my true rating is 4.5 out of 5, since I can't give half stars, I'm happy to round up to 5 out of 5. I'm looking forward to returning.
